PASIG CITY, (PIA) — Good news! In celebration of the Philippines and Japan Friendship Week, around 25,000 job opportunities await Filipino job seekers in Japan.
According to the Department of Migrant Workers (DMW), the special job fair dubbed “Konnichiwa Pilipinas! Kumusta, Japan!” will be held at the 3rd floor of Robinsons Galleria Ortigas, Quezon City on August 1, 2024 (Thursday), from 10:00 AM to 4:00 PM.
Some 15 licensed recruitment agencies are expected to participate in the activity to offer jobs in construction, medical and healthcare, hotel and restaurant, customer services, and others.
The DMW and the Embassy of Japan aim to provide a venue for Filipino job seekers to access legitimate recruiters and to learn about gender dynamics and potential risks associated with overseas labor migration through short information sessions on Japanese-gendered work culture. (JEG/PIA-NCR)
